BOX 5829 <br />SIOUX FALLS, SD 57117-5829 <br />PHONE 605-334-5000 <br />FAX 605-334-3656 <br />MOUNTAIN DIVISION <br />7321 E. 88TH AVENUE • SUITE 200 <br />HENDERSON, COLORADO 80640 <br />303-287-9606 <br />FAX 303-289-1348 <br />INERT FILL NOTICE (RULE 3.1.5(9)) <br />Firestone Gravel Resource M-1996-052 <br />From time to time over the life of the mine we may import inert materials as defined in <br />Rule 1.1(20), into this mining operation. It will be recycled and sold or used to partially <br />construct the slopes that will be left when mining ends. Some may also be used io backfill <br />portions of the mined area. If courser fill is used it will then be covered with finer material and <br />revegetated where required by the permit. If the material is good dirt we will use it to <br />supplement the topsoil needs for the mined area. Sloping will not be delayed if fill is not <br />available since the fill will supplement material on the site at this time. <br />The exact amount of material to be imported is unknown. We will record the volume <br />imported each year and keep a running total. If needed, the total can be supplied to the Division <br />so that the Division will know how much material was imported and how it was disposed of. <br />Importing fill will begin when operations at this mine resume. We will continue to <br />import inert fill until reclamation is complete or we no longer have a source. <br />No specific compaction rates are proposed for the fill. The material usually available <br />contains smaller pieces of concrete, or dirt mixed with the larger pieces of the same material. <br />This makes it very difficult to achieve a specific compaction rate. While we take no action to <br />reach a specific compaction rate, the way the material is placed tends to compact it. We run <br />heavy equipment over the newly placed inert fill and the material is compacted in that area as a <br />result. Stabilization of this fill material is not a concern because of the limited amount used in <br />the slopes and the way it is placed. What voids do remain are usually under large pieces of <br />material and little settling is possible. No structures will be built on the fill, nor will the depth of <br />the fill be so great as to affect offsite lands if settling occurred. <br />See the following page for the signed and notarized Affidavit. <br />FIRE-DRMS-InertFillNotice-March2010.doc
